What is the famous battlefield in Guilford, North Carolina, and what famous general fought there?
The famous battlefield in Guilford, North Carolina is Guilford Courthouse. The Battle of Guilford Courthouse was fought on March 15, 1781, during the American Revolution. The battle was fought between the British forces under General Charles Cornwallis and the American forces under General Nathanael Greene. Although the British won the battle, it was a Pyrrhic victory, as the losses they suffered were so great that they had to abandon their campaign in the Carolinas and retreat to Virginia.
Guilford Courthouse National Military Park, which is maintained by the National Park Service, is located at the site of the battle. The park includes the battlefield, historical monuments, and a visitor center with exhibits and audiovisual programs about the battle and its significance.
